The Urfa Biber (also called Isot pepper) is a Turkish classic. Dark, reddish-burgundy peppers with a complex flavor that's hard to describe: smoky, sweet, slightly sour, with notes of chocolate, raisins, and tobacco. Nothing else in our catalog tastes like this.
Traditionally, these are sun-dried by day and wrapped at night, creating a unique oily, moist texture and that signature dark color. You can do the same at home or use them fresh. Incredible in kebabs, salads, rubs, and even chocolate desserts. Yes, chocolate desserts.

Growing tip: To get the traditional Urfa Biber flavor, sun-dry the peppers during the day and wrap them tightly at night. The "sweating" process is what creates that unique taste.
